Transaction ab688660f82213f8b55fd03ed8ccdf19ba8b21dfc20608e139877528090eadb4
1 Input
1 Output
-
ab688660f82213f8b55fd03ed8ccdf19ba8b21dfc20608e139877528090eadb4:0
- value
- 883953
- script pubkey
- OP_0 OP_PUSHBYTES_20 38dbf2e7418064efb971728978d25f2d8ec8a9d1
- address
- bc1q8rdl9e6pspjwlwt3w2yh35jl9k8v32w3p7p502